Visual Basic Active X编程实例详解

Visual Basic Active X编程实例详解 pdf epub mobi txt 电子书 下载 2026

出版者:人民邮电出版社
作者:
出品人:
页数:477
译者:
出版时间:2000-9
价格:45.00元
装帧:
isbn号码:9787115087522
丛书系列:
图书标签:
  • Visual Basic
  • ActiveX
  • 编程实例
  • 控件开发
  • Windows编程
  • VB6
  • COM
  • 软件开发
  • 技术教程
  • 代码示例
  • 经典教程
想要找书就要到 图书目录大全
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

好的,这是一份针对一本名为《Visual Basic ActiveX 编程实例详解》的书籍,但内容完全不涉及该书主题的图书简介。这份简介将聚焦于其他技术领域,力求详实、专业,并避免任何明显的模式化语言。 --- 图书简介:深入解析现代数据库架构与高性能查询优化 书名: 现代数据库系统:从关系模型到分布式存储的实践指南 作者: [此处留空,以增加真实感] 出版社: [此处留空] 页数: 约 850 页 ISBN: [此处留空] 内容提要 本书是为系统架构师、资深后端工程师以及希望彻底掌握数据持久化底层逻辑的开发人员量身打造的深度技术专著。它摒弃了传统数据库教材中过于侧重基础理论而缺乏实战应用的弊端,专注于解析现代企业级数据库系统的设计原理、性能瓶颈的诊断与调优策略,以及面向未来数据挑战的分布式解决方案。全书结构严谨,内容覆盖从经典的 ACID 原则到最新的 NewSQL 架构的演进,旨在提供一套完整的、可落地的数据库工程知识体系。 第一部分:关系模型的深层剖析与优化(约 30%) 本部分着重于对主流关系型数据库(如 PostgreSQL、MySQL/MariaDB)内部机制的透视,超越了基础 SQL 语法的层面,深入到存储引擎、事务管理和并发控制的核心。 1. 存储结构与物理布局: 详细剖析 B+ 树索引在磁盘 I/O 上的优化策略,包括页分裂、缓冲池管理(Buffer Pool)的工作机制,以及针对 SSD 优化设计的 LSM 树(Log-Structured Merge-Tree)与 B+ 树在特定工作负载下的性能对比。讨论了行存(如 InnoDB Cluster)与列存(如 ClickHouse)在分析型查询(OLAP)和事务型查询(OLTP)中的适用场景及技术权衡。 2. 事务与隔离级别的精细控制: 不仅仅是罗列隔离级别,而是深入探讨 MVCC(多版本并发控制)在 PostgreSQL 和 Oracle 中的具体实现差异。重点分析了幻读(Phantom Read)的本质成因,以及如何利用间隙锁(Gap Lock)进行精确控制,同时权衡其对系统吞吐量的影响。此外,还涵盖了分布式事务中的两阶段提交(2PC)和三阶段提交(3PC)的局限性,并引入了 TCC(Try-Confirm-Cancel)模式作为微服务架构下的替代方案。 3. 查询优化器的黑盒探秘: 解析 SQL 查询语句如何转化为实际的执行计划。我们将解构成本模型(Cost Model)的构成要素,包括 I/O 成本、CPU 成本的估算逻辑。重点讲解了统计信息的维护与准确性对优化器的影响,以及如何通过强制(Hint)或重写查询结构来引导优化器生成最优执行路径。针对复杂 JOIN 操作(如 Nested Loop Join, Hash Join, Merge Join)的选择标准进行实战模拟。 第二部分:NoSQL 范式的演进与应用场景(约 35%) 随着数据量的爆炸式增长,本书系统性地介绍了不同类型 NoSQL 数据库的设计哲学及其在特定业务场景下的应用,强调数据模型与业务需求的映射关系。 1. 文档数据库的深度应用: 以 MongoDB 为核心,探讨其聚合框架(Aggregation Pipeline)的链式处理能力,并深入研究 Sharding(分片)策略的选择,特别是基于范围(Range-based)和基于哈希(Hashed-based)分片的优缺点及数据热点(Hotspot)的缓解技术。 2. 键值存储与缓存设计: 详述 Redis 的数据结构(Sorted Set、HyperLogLog 等)如何解决特定问题。重点分析了缓存穿透、缓存击穿和缓存雪崩这三大核心问题,并提供基于分布式锁和异步加载的健壮解决方案。还探讨了 Redis Cluster 的一致性模型和数据同步机制。 3. 图数据库与关系发现: 介绍了 Neo4j 等图数据库的 Cypher 查询语言,并阐述其在社交网络分析、推荐系统和知识图谱构建中的天然优势。通过具体的路径查找算法(如最短路径、中心性计算)实例,展示如何用图模型解决传统关系型数据库难以处理的深度关联查询。 4. 列式存储与大数据分析: 聚焦于面向 OLAP 场景的数据库(如 Greenplum, ClickHouse),分析其如何通过列式存储、数据压缩和向量化执行(Vectorized Execution)大幅提升聚合查询的速度。 第三部分:构建高可用与可扩展的分布式数据层(约 35%) 本部分是本书的重点,面向需要构建跨地域、高并发、强一致性数据服务的工程师。我们关注的是如何设计一个自治、容错且具备水平扩展能力的数据基础设施。 1. 分布式一致性协议: 详细解析 Paxos 算法的原理,并重点讲解 Raft 协议在工程实践中的应用。通过实际的 Leader 选举、日志复制和快照恢复的流程图解,帮助读者理解 Raft 如何确保分布式系统中的强一致性保证。 2. NewSQL 架构的兴起: 探讨 NewSQL 数据库(如 CockroachDB, TiDB)如何尝试融合 NoSQL 的可扩展性与传统关系型数据库的 ACID 特性。分析其分布式事务管理器(DTM)的设计,特别是混合逻辑时钟(Hybrid Logical Clocks, HLC)在跨节点时间同步中的关键作用。 3. 数据同步与复制技术: 深入研究基于 Binlog(或 WAL - Write-Ahead Log)的实时数据同步机制。涵盖了主从复制(Master-Slave)、多主复制(Multi-Master)的挑战,以及如何利用消息队列(如 Kafka)构建CDC(Change Data Capture)管道,实现异构系统间的数据实时一致性。 4. 性能监控与故障排查: 提供了从操作系统层面到数据库内核层面的全栈式监控视角。涵盖了关键性能指标(如 QPS、延迟百分位 P95/P99、锁等待时间)的采集与分析工具链。重点讲解了如何利用火焰图(Flame Graphs)和系统跟踪工具(如 `strace`, `bpftrace`)来定位高并发下的内核级上下文切换瓶颈。 --- 本书特色: 实战导向: 每一个理论点后都附带有基于真实生产环境的参数配置和调优案例。 跨平台对比: 不偏向单一数据库厂商,而是系统地对比 PostgreSQL、MySQL、MongoDB 在相同场景下的技术选型考量。 面向未来: 包含了对云原生数据库(Cloud-Native Databases)和 Serverless 数据架构的初步探讨。 本书是数据库工程师职业生涯中,从“会写 SQL”迈向“能设计数据平台”的关键阶梯。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.wenda123.org All Rights Reserved. 图书目录大全 版权所有